Ingredients
Scale
Main Ingredients:
- 2 large eggs
- 2 cups (480 ml) all-purpose flour
- 1 cup (226 grams) butter (2 sticks)
- 1 cup (200 grams) white sugar
- 1 cup (220 grams) brown sugar
Flavoring and Seasoning:
- 3 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on salt
Nuts:
- 1 cup (100 grams) chopped pecans
Instructions
- Prepare the oven by heating to 350°F (175°C) and thoroughly coat a 9×13 inch (23×33 centimeter) baking dish with butter or non-stick spray.
- In a large mixing bowl, gently melt butter until smooth, then whisk together with brown and white sugars until fully incorporated and creamy.
- Add vanilla extract and eggs to the butter-sugar mixture, stirring until the ingredients create a uniform, glossy consistency.
- Sift flour, baking powder, and salt together in a separate bowl, ensuring no lumps remain.
- Gradually f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ture, stirring carefully to create a cohesive batter without overmixing.
- Gently incorporate chopped pecans into the batter, distributing them evenly throughout the mixture.
- Transfer the batter to the prepared baking dish, using a spatula to spread it into an even layer that reaches all corners.
- Place in the preheated oven and bake for 30-35 minutes, watching for a golden-brown top and slightly crisp edges.
- Remove from the oven and allow the pecan chewies to cool completely in the baking dish for at least 1 hour before cutting into squares.
- Slice into desired serving sizes and enjoy the rich, nutty dessert at room temperature.
Notes
- These gooey treats have Texas roots, often shared at family gatherings and potlucks.
- Pecans transform ordinary bar cookies into a rich, decadent southern-style dessert.
- Perfect for making ahead, they stay moist and delicious for several days when stored in an airtight container.
- Toasting pecans before adding intensifies their nutty flavor and creates deeper complexity.
- Experiment with dark or light brown sugar to customize the caramel-like undertones.
